    #Islam #Muzułmanka – analiza sposobów wykorzystania mediów społecznościowych jako głosu niesłyszanych
    (Wydawnictwa AGH, 2020) Stojkow, Maria
    The purpose of the article is to analyse Muslim groups in social media in terms of the functions they play in the lives of Muslims, especially the Muslim women living in Poland. The Muslim community is not significant in Poland, so interpersonal contacts in real life may be difficult. Muslims, especially Muslim women experience oppression and discrimination in everyday life, so the Internet can be a place where they will seek understanding and support as well as a way to solve their own problems. There are potentially many areas where the Internet, and especially social media will support Muslim women. To discover them, the contents of selected Facebook groups targeted at Muslims and Muslim women will be analysed.

    Rola prasy w tworzeniu obrazu Niemców w oczach studentów AGH
    (Wydawnictwa AGH, 2005) Żuchowska-Skiba, Dorota; Stojkow, Maria
    This paper focuses on the assessment of the influence of the mass media on arising and functioning in the students community of stereotypes concerning Germans. The research conducted among students of AGH led to the conclusion that stereotypical images that students have about Germany are shaped under the influence of mass media. The most influential in the process of shaping these images are the newspapers, which according to the researchees provide the most reliable information on this particular subject of all the media.This article presents the most characteristic images which the students have about Germans and the part played by the most often read newspapers in the process of creating and maintaining these images.

    Muslim women in the mirror: the stigma of Muslim women in Poland
    (Wydawnictwa AGH, 2019) Stojkow, Maria
    The main objective of the paper is to recreate a strategy to deal with the stigma in the daily lives of Muslim women who decided to move permanently to Poland, and Polish women who decided to convert to Islam. The subject of the research is Muslim women who live in Poland and participated in biographical interviews. According to the interviews, an image of Muslim women based on what they themselves think was reconstructed. Their methods of dealing with everyday situations, which these women face in the country in which they live, and conflicts with their families of origin, are presented. In Poland, as shown by opinion polls, people originating from Muslim countries are perceived negatively. As a result, immigrants from these regions who stay in our country are stigmatised as the other, different, hostile and dangerous to the society. This is the result of commonly shared negative stereotypes. A very similar fate is experienced by Polish women who have converted to Islam. Living with stigma forces those stigmatised to adopt strategies that allow them to operate in a foreign country. This situation is particularly oppressive for Muslim women, who on the one hand must deal with the stigma they carry due to their otherness in the host country, while on the other hand must follow tradition and constraints imposed by the religion and culture in which they were raised. Muslim clothing allows fast and easy categorization. Women wearing hijabs are easily identified, and because of it possible stereotypes and prejudices are activated.

    Rola powiatu w rozwoju cywilizacyjnym - przypadek Małopolski
    (Wydawnictwa AGH, 2012) Stojkow, Maria; Żuchowska-Skiba, Dorota
    The main aim of this article is demonstrating the role of the powiat in the civilisation process of the region. We want to show how the tasks which are the result of the act of law are realized in practice, and what the role of the powiat in the civilization process is, according to the powiat authorities, the employees managing the Departments of Development and Promotion, the local councilors and the representatives of the biggest non-governmental organisations in the region. The civilization development has been defined very widely here, as directed social process in result of which a constant increase of some socially essential variables takes place. We have been interested in the influence that powiat has on the economic development, the labour market, the promotion of the region, creating infrastructure for the growth of the civilization potential, and the trans communal cooperation.

    Family networks of people with disabilities and their role in promoting the empowerment of people with disabilities
    (Wydawnictwa AGH, 2018) Stojkow, Maria; Żuchowska-Skiba, Dorota
    Family members are the key source of social, emotional and financial assistance for people with disabilities throughout their lives. However, the role of the family undergoes significant changes in different periods of the life of people with disabilities. During childhood, adolescence, adulthood and old age, people with disabilities need other forms of support, which means that they undertake educational, professional or family activities related to starting their own families and bringing up children. Around that time, their relationship with the family is changing. The role of the family is becoming limited in the area of control and assistance in making life choices for people with disabilities.Our goal will be to reconstruct the family’s presence in social networks of adults and to identify socio-demographic and emotional factors that affect the number of contacts with the family. This will be the starting point for presenting the impact of family relationships on strengthening empowerment and promoting self-determination among adults with disabilities. The analysis will be based on data from Social Diagnosis 2015.
